Description
Victorian Fede ring in rose gold 14 karats. Victorian gimmel ring composed of 3 rings articulating around a fine pin. The rings fit together and form a motif: two hands clasped on a heart. The hands are delicately chiselled and decorated with cuffs, set with four turquoise cabochons. Fede ring of the end of the 19th century.

More information : these rings have different names “rings of faith”, “Fede ring” or “mani in fede rings” (meaning hands in confidence). The ring of faith spread throughout Europe during the Middle Ages and remained popular for the next six centuries. Here, the hands represent friendship and the heart symbolises love. Sometimes a crown is placed over the heart, representing loyalty. It is therefore a jewel of feeling, a ring sealing a union full of promise.
